只能在一个名称下使用CSS类选择器

时间:2015-04-02 20:22:03

标签: html css

所以,我对网页设计很陌生,并且编写了一个非常简单的代码来测试使用类。但出于某种原因,我只能让我的班级样式以名称“Block”出现。它看起来像这样:

<!DOCTYPE html>
<html>
    <head>
        <title>My document</title>
            <link rel="stylesheet" type="text/css" href="style.css" />
    </head>
    <body>
    <div class = "Block"></div>

    </body>
</html>

和css:

.Block {
    background-color: red;
    height: 28px;

    }

为什么只让我使用这个类名而不是别的?我正在使用Chrome,但我不认为这会是一个问题吗?

2 个答案:

答案 0 :(得分:1)

您还需要更改班级中的名称。例如,如果您希望它在名称标题下工作,则需要将CSS代码更改为下面的代码,并更改HTML中的类名。

.header {
    background-color: red;
    height: 28px;
}
<!DOCTYPE html>
<html>
    <head>
        <title>My document</title>
            <link rel="stylesheet" type="text/css" href="style.css" />
    </head>
    <body>
    <div class = "header"></div>

    </body>
</html>

答案 1 :(得分:0)

您的代码按预期工作。但是,您的样式表可能不在您认为的位置。

&#13;
&#13;
.Block {
  background-color: red;
  height: 28px;
}
&#13;
<div class="Block"></div>
&#13;
&#13;
&#13;